Electric fields and large-scale undulations in the evening sector of the diffuse auroral zone

Abstract:The synchronous observations of strong electric fields and large-scale undulations observed on December 12, 2004, in the evening sector of the diffuse auroral zone 0900-1000 UT (~1700-1800 MLT) have been analyzed. The appearance of strong northward electric field at ~0900 UT was almost simultaneously registered at Tixie Bay ionospheric station (71.6° N, 128.9° E, L =, 5.6) and on the DMSP F15 satellite. At 0910-1000 UT, the all-sky TV camera at Tixie Bay and the DMSP satellites (F13, F14, and F15) registered eight undulations propagating westward at a velocity of 0.7—0.8 km/s. The undulation parameters registered during the TV observations agree with the satellite measurements. The distinctive feature of the analyzed event consists in that an intense electric field and undulations were localized within the diffuse zone in the region of increased precipitation of keV electrons. A comparison of the ground-based and satellite measurements made it possible to draw the conclusion on the necessary conditions for formation of diffuse undulations.
